Scan barcode
522 pages • first pub 2011 (editions)
ISBN/UID: 9780374174231
Format: Hardcover
Language: English
Publisher: Farrar, Straus and Giroux
Publication date: 27 September 2011
522 pages • first pub 2011 (editions)
ISBN/UID: 9780374174231
Format: Hardcover
Language: English
Publisher: Farrar, Straus and Giroux
Publication date: 27 September 2011
522 pages • first pub 2011 (editions)
ISBN/UID: 9780719568985
Format: Hardcover
Language: English
Publisher: John Murray
Publication date: 01 June 2011
522 pages • first pub 2011 (editions)
ISBN/UID: 9780719568985
Format: Hardcover
Language: English
Publisher: John Murray
Publication date: 01 June 2011
521 pages • first pub 2011 (editions)
ISBN/UID: 9781250013750
Format: Paperback
Language: English
Publisher: Picador
Publication date: 02 October 2012
521 pages • first pub 2011 (editions)
ISBN/UID: 9781250013750
Format: Paperback
Language: English
Publisher: Picador
Publication date: 02 October 2012
584 pages • first pub 2011 (editions)
ISBN/UID: 9780719568893
Format: Paperback
Language: English
Publisher: John Murray
Publication date: 08 May 2012
584 pages • first pub 2011 (editions)
ISBN/UID: 9780719568893
Format: Paperback
Language: English
Publisher: John Murray
Publication date: 08 May 2012
553 pages • first pub 2011 (editions)
ISBN/UID: 9780143424710
Format: Paperback
Language: English
Publisher: Penguin Books
Publication date: 01 May 2015
553 pages • first pub 2011 (editions)
ISBN/UID: 9780143424710
Format: Paperback
Language: English
Publisher: Penguin Books
Publication date: 01 May 2015
584 pages • first pub 2011 (editions)
ISBN/UID: 9781848547179
Format: Paperback
Language: English
Publisher: John Murray
Publication date: Not specified
584 pages • first pub 2011 (editions)
ISBN/UID: 9781848547179
Format: Paperback
Language: English
Publisher: John Murray
Publication date: Not specified
22 hours, 45 minutes • first pub 2011 (editions)
ISBN/UID: 9781469205663
Format: Audio
Language: English
Publisher: Brilliance Audio
Publication date: 02 October 2012
22 hours, 45 minutes • first pub 2011 (editions)
ISBN/UID: 9781469205663
Format: Audio
Language: English
Publisher: Brilliance Audio
Publication date: 02 October 2012
23 hours • first pub 2011 (editions)
ISBN/UID: 9781455823505
Format: Audio
Language: English
Publisher: Brilliance Audio
Publication date: 27 September 2011
23 hours • first pub 2011 (editions)
ISBN/UID: 9781455823505
Format: Audio
Language: English
Publisher: Brilliance Audio
Publication date: 27 September 2011
522 pages • first pub 2011 (editions)
ISBN/UID: 9780143053422
Format: Paperback
Language: English
Publisher: Penguin Canada
Publication date: 06 November 2012
522 pages • first pub 2011 (editions)
ISBN/UID: 9780143053422
Format: Paperback
Language: English
Publisher: Penguin Canada
Publication date: 06 November 2012
586 pages • first pub 2011 (editions)
ISBN/UID: 9788854502215
Format: Paperback
Language: Italian
Publisher: Neri Pozza
Publication date: 01 October 2011
586 pages • first pub 2011 (editions)
ISBN/UID: 9788854502215
Format: Paperback
Language: Italian
Publisher: Neri Pozza
Publication date: 01 October 2011
529 pages • first pub 2011 (editions)
ISBN/UID: 9781429969178
Format: Digital
Language: English
Publisher: Farrar, Straus and Giroux
Publication date: 27 September 2011
529 pages • first pub 2011 (editions)
ISBN/UID: 9781429969178
Format: Digital
Language: English
Publisher: Farrar, Straus and Giroux
Publication date: 27 September 2011